Descripció:
Determinació estructural de compostos orgànics i organometàl·lics. Espectrometria de masses. Espectroscòpia de ressonància magnètica nuclear mono- i bidimensional de protó, carboni-13 i heteronuclis.

Continguts

1. Structure determination of organic and organometal·lic compounds: fundamentals and basic concepts

2. Mass spectrometry (MS): Ionization techniques. Mass analyzers. Fragmentation mechanisms. Tandem mass spectrometry. Applications and examples

3. Nuclear Magnetic Resonance Spectroscopy (NMR): NMR spectroscopy and molecular structure. NMR spectroscopy of "other" nuclei. Bidimensional NMR

Qualificació

During the course continuous evaluation exercises will be performed in class in previously announced sessions.

Failure to attend any of the evaluation exercises will result in a zero for the corresponding part of the total mark.

The subject will only be qualified as "No presentat" when the student has not attended any of the evaluation exercises or has only attended the first problem-solving exercise (see the specific criteria for the qualification of "No presentat").

The minimum pass mark will be 4 out of 10 in the final exam and an overall mark of 5 out of 10.

Activities that can be repeated:
Only the final examination can be repeated. In the case that a student repeats the final examination the new mark will substitute the old mark independently of whether this represents an improvement. Students wishing to repeat the final examination must notify the lecturer at least one week before the official date for resits.
